轻松打造个性化克隆网站,揭秘Vue.js在克隆网站生成中的应用,Vue.js助力个性化克隆网站轻松构建
本文深入探讨了如何利用Vue.js轻松创建个性化克隆网站,通过详细解析Vue.js在网站克隆生成过程中的应用,读者将了解如何快速实现网站功能的复制与定制,提升开发效率,并掌握打造独特网站的关键技巧。
随着互联网的飞速发展,网站已经成为企业展示形象、拓展业务的重要平台,许多企业由于缺乏专业网站开发团队,往往面临着网站建设成本高、周期长、维护困难等问题,为了解决这一痛点,克隆网站生成工具应运而生,本文将重点介绍如何利用Vue.js技术,轻松生成克隆网站。
克隆网站概述
克隆网站是指通过克隆现有网站的结构、布局、功能等,快速搭建出一个与原网站高度相似的网站,克隆网站具有以下特点:
- 开发周期短:无需从头开始设计,直接克隆现有网站,节省大量开发时间。
- 成本低:无需组建专业开发团队,降低网站建设成本。
- 维护方便:克隆网站基于现有网站进行开发,易于维护和升级。
Vue.js简介
Vue.js是一款流行的前端JavaScript框架,具有易学易用、高性能、组件化等特点,Vue.js通过数据绑定和组件化思想,简化了前端开发流程,提高了开发效率。
Vue.js在克隆网站生成中的应用
界面布局克隆
使用Vue.js,我们可以通过CSS预处理器(如Sass、Less)和Flexbox、Grid等布局技术,实现网站界面的快速克隆,以下是一个简单的Vue组件示例,用于克隆网站头部布局:
<template>
<div class="header">
<div class="logo">Logo</div>
<div class="nav">
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我们</a></li>
<li><a href="#">产品中心</a></li>
<li><a href="#">新闻动态</a></li>
<li><a href="#">联系我们</a></li>
</ul>
</div>
</div>
</template>
<style lang="scss">
.header {
display: flex;
justify-content: space-between;
align-items: center;
padding: 10px;
background-color: #f5f5f5;
}
.logo {
font-size: 24px;
font-weight: bold;
}
.nav ul {
list-style: none;
display: flex;
}
.nav ul li {
margin-right: 20px;
}
.nav ul li a {
text-decoration: none;
color: #333;
}
</style>
功能模块克隆
Vue.js的组件化思想,使得我们可以将网站功能模块拆分成独立的组件,以下是一个简单的Vue组件示例,用于克隆网站新闻列表功能:
<template>
<div class="news-list">
<ul>
<li v-for="news in newsList" :key="news.id">
<a :href="news.url">{{ news.title }}</a>
<span>{{ news.date }}</span>
</li>
</ul>
</div>
</template>
<script>
export default {
data() {
return {
newsList: [
{ id: 1, title: '新闻标题1', url: '/news/1', date: '2021-01-01' },
{ id: 2, title: '新闻标题2', url: '/news/2', date: '2021-01-02' },
// ...更多新闻数据
],
};
},
};
</script>
<style lang="scss">
.news-list {
padding: 20px;
}
.news-list ul {
list-style: none;
padding: 0;
}
.news-list ul li {
margin-bottom: 10px;
}
.news-list ul li a {
text-decoration: none;
color: #333;
}
.news-list ul li span {
color: #999;
}
</style>
数据交互与动态渲染
Vue.js提供了丰富的数据绑定和事件处理机制,使得我们可以轻松实现网站数据的交互和动态渲染,以下是一个简单的Vue组件示例,用于克隆网站搜索功能:
<template>
<div class="search">
<input type="text" v-model="searchQuery" @input="handleSearch" placeholder="请输入搜索内容" />
<ul>
<li v-for="result in searchResults" :key="result.id">
<a :href="result.url">{{ result.title }}</a>
</li>
</ul>
</div>
</template>
<script>
export default {
data() {
return {
searchQuery: '',
searchResults: [],
};
},
methods: {
handleSearch() {
// 根据搜索内容,从服务器获取数据,并更新searchResults
},
},
};
</script>
<style lang="scss">
.search {
padding: 20px;
}
.search input {
width: 100%;
padding: 10px;
box-sizing: border-box;
}
.search ul {
list-style: none;
padding: 0;
}
.search ul li {
margin-bottom: 10px;
}
.search ul li a {
text-decoration: none;
color: #333;
}
</style>
利用Vue.js技术,我们可以轻松实现克隆网站的生成,通过Vue.js的组件化、数据绑定和事件处理机制,我们可以快速搭建出具有高度相似性的网站,满足企业快速上线的需求,Vue.js还提供了丰富的生态系统,如Vuex、Vue Router等,可以进一步丰富克隆网站的功能和体验。
Vue.js在克隆网站生成中的应用具有广泛的前景,为企业和开发者提供了便捷的解决方案。
标签: 克隆
相关文章
-
网站模仿,揭秘网络世界中的克隆现象,网络克隆现象揭秘,网站模仿背后的真相详细阅读
本文揭示了网络世界中网站模仿的克隆现象,分析了其背后的原因和影响,通过对多个案例的剖析,揭示了克隆网站对原网站和用户带来的危害,呼吁加强网络监管,保护...
2025-11-28 18 克隆
-
网站整体克隆技术解析,包含后台的全面复制与优化,网站全面克隆与后台优化技术揭秘详细阅读
本文深入解析网站整体克隆技术,涵盖后台全面复制与优化,通过技术手段实现网站内容的精准复制,并针对后台系统进行优化,提升网站性能与用户体验。...
2025-09-21 31 克隆
-
网站克隆优化,打造高效、专业的企业网站,高效专业企业网站打造,网站克隆与优化策略详细阅读
网站克隆优化服务致力于提升企业网站效率与专业性,通过精细化定制,确保网站运行流畅,功能完善,助力企业树立在线形象,提升客户体验和品牌竞争力。...
2025-08-14 32 克隆
-
揭秘网站文章克隆现象,如何防范与应对,克隆现象的揭秘与应对策略详细阅读
本文揭示了网站文章克隆现象,分析了其成因和危害,针对这一问题,提出了一系列防范与应对策略,包括加强版权保护、建立内容原创认证体系、提高网站内容质量等,...
2025-07-08 39 克隆
-
揭秘克隆网站生成,技术、应用与伦理探讨,克隆网站生成技术解析,应用现状、伦理边界与未来展望详细阅读
克隆网站生成技术通过复制现有网站内容、结构及功能,实现快速上线,其应用广泛,但引发伦理争议,本文从技术原理、应用领域及伦理角度,深入探讨克隆网站生成带...
2025-05-22 83 克隆
-
如何搭建一个克隆网站,视频教程详解,克隆网站搭建全攻略,视频教程深度解析,深度解析,克隆网站搭建全攻略及视频教程详细阅读
本教程将详细介绍如何搭建一个克隆网站。你需要准备域名和服务器。使用克隆工具如Clonezilla或SiteCloner,选择目标网站进行克隆。配置克隆...
2025-02-04 85 克隆
